Gmail Calendar Docs Reader La Web Más »
Grupos visitados recientemente | Ayuda | Acceder
Página principal de Grupos de Google
Piping all mail for a single domain to a PHP script (aliases file)
En este grupo hay demasiados temas que deben mostrarse primero. Para que este aparezca al principio de la lista, debes descartar esta opción para alguno de los anteriores.
Error al procesar tu solicitud. Por favor, inténtalo de nuevo.
marcar
  4 mensajes - Ocultar todos  -  Traducir todo al Traducido (ver todos los originales)
El grupo al cual envías entradas es un grupo Usenet. Si envías mensajes a este grupo, cualquier usuario de Internet podrá ver tu dirección de correo electrónico
Tu respuesta no se ha enviado.
Tu entrada se ha publicado correctamente.
 
De:
Para:
Cc:
Seguimiento:
Añadir Cc | Añadir seguimiento | Editar asunto
Asunto:
Validación:
Con fines de verificación, escribe los caracteres que veas en la imagen siguiente o los números que escuches haciendo clic en el icono de accesibilidad. Escucha y escribe los números que oyes.
 
Simon  
Ver perfil   Traducir al Traducido (ver original)
 Más opciones 16 nov 2009, 11:06
Grupos de noticias: comp.mail.sendmail
De: Simon <sdeba...@googlemail.com>
Fecha: Mon, 16 Nov 2009 06:06:58 -0800 (PST)
Local: Lun 16 nov 2009 11:06
Asunto: Piping all mail for a single domain to a PHP script (aliases file)
Hi

Complete newbie.

Could you please tell me what to put in my aliases file, so that all
incoming mail for *anythi...@domain.com is sent to a PHP script on my
box.

I have a number of domains hosted on my box, but usually my mail is
hosted elsewhere.  On this occasion, I need emails to be piped
directly to a PHP script.

Cheers

Simon


    Reenviar  
Debes registrarte antes de enviar mensajes.
Para enviar una entrada, antes deberás formar parte del grupo.
Antes de enviar entradas, actualiza tu alias en la configuración de la suscripción.
No dispones del permiso necesario para enviar entradas.
Andrzej Adam Filip  
Ver perfil   Traducir al Traducido (ver original)
 Más opciones 16 nov 2009, 14:10
Grupos de noticias: comp.mail.sendmail
De: Andrzej Adam Filip <a...@onet.eu>
Fecha: Mon, 16 Nov 2009 18:10:57 +0100
Local: Lun 16 nov 2009 14:10
Asunto: Re: Piping all mail for a single domain to a PHP script (aliases file)

Simon <sdeba...@googlemail.com> wrote:
> Complete newbie.

> Could you please tell me what to put in my aliases file, so that all
> incoming mail for *anythi...@domain.com is sent to a PHP script on my
> box.

> I have a number of domains hosted on my box, but usually my mail is
> hosted elsewhere.  On this occasion, I need emails to be piped
> directly to a PHP script.

I would suggest you two stage configuration:
a) deliver *...@domain.com to local account
   You may use FEATURE(`virtusertable') with the following entry in
    virtusertable file:

@domain.com  user-n

b1) use ~user-n/.forward file to execute php script

   "|exec /usr/bin/php -f _php-script_"

   [remember about smrsh http://www.sendmail.org/faq/section3#3.11 ]

b2) if you use Linux then most likely your sendmail uses procmail as its
    local mailer procmail => IMHO it would be better to execute php
    script from procmail script

HOW TO TEST IT:
As root execute:
  sendmail -d60.5 -d27.2 -bv j...@domain.com
It should show virtusertable lookups and ~/.forward processing

P.S.
You have forgotten to mention if you want to pass envelope sender and
envelope recipient(s) to the script => I have chosen simpler variant
without passing :-)

--
[pl>en Andrew] Andrzej Adam Filip : a...@onet.eu : Andrzej.Fi...@gmail.com
Open-Sendmail: http://open-sendmail.sourceforge.net/
I owe the public nothing.
  -- J. P. Morgan


    Reenviar  
Debes registrarte antes de enviar mensajes.
Para enviar una entrada, antes deberás formar parte del grupo.
Antes de enviar entradas, actualiza tu alias en la configuración de la suscripción.
No dispones del permiso necesario para enviar entradas.
Simon  
Ver perfil   Traducir al Traducido (ver original)
 Más opciones 16 nov 2009, 14:47
Grupos de noticias: comp.mail.sendmail
De: Simon <sdeba...@googlemail.com>
Fecha: Mon, 16 Nov 2009 09:47:19 -0800 (PST)
Local: Lun 16 nov 2009 14:47
Asunto: Re: Piping all mail for a single domain to a PHP script (aliases file)
Thank you for your reply.

    Reenviar  
Debes registrarte antes de enviar mensajes.
Para enviar una entrada, antes deberás formar parte del grupo.
Antes de enviar entradas, actualiza tu alias en la configuración de la suscripción.
No dispones del permiso necesario para enviar entradas.
Grant Taylor  
Ver perfil   Traducir al Traducido (ver original)
 Más opciones 20 nov 2009, 00:03
Grupos de noticias: comp.mail.sendmail
De: Grant Taylor <gtay...@riverviewtech.net>
Fecha: Thu, 19 Nov 2009 21:03:22 -0600
Local: Vie 20 nov 2009 00:03
Asunto: Re: Piping all mail for a single domain to a PHP script (aliases file)
On 11/16/2009 8:06 AM, Simon wrote:

> Could you please tell me what to put in my aliases file, so that all
> incoming mail for *anythi...@domain.com is sent to a PHP script on my
> box.

You could also define a new mailer (that pipes directly in to STDIN of
your PHP script) that is used via MailerTable.

I have done this for a few different things and it works out well.  It
also does not require the use of VirtUserTable or Procmail or .forward
files.

Grant. . . .


    Reenviar  
Debes registrarte antes de enviar mensajes.
Para enviar una entrada, antes deberás formar parte del grupo.
Antes de enviar entradas, actualiza tu alias en la configuración de la suscripción.
No dispones del permiso necesario para enviar entradas.
Fin de los mensajes
« Volver a “Debates” « Tema más reciente     Tema anterior »

Crear un grupo - Grupos de Google - Página principal de Google - Condiciones del servicio - Política de privacidad
©2010 Google